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ients
- 1 cup butter (room temperature)
- 2/3 cup granulated sugar
- 3 tablespoons granulated sugar (for rolling)
- 2 cups all-purpose flour (spooned and leveled)
- 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our (additional)
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ional, but recommended)
- Rainbow sprinkles or nonpareils (optional, but recommended)
Instructions
- Preheat and prepare baking sheets: Preheat your oven to 325 degrees F (163 degrees C). Line two large baking sheets with parchment paper to prevent sticking and ensure even baking.
- Mix butter and sugar: In a medium bowl, beat together 1 cup of room temperature butter and 2/3 cup granulated sugar using a handheld electric mixer until combined. It may appear slightly gritty, which is normal at this stage.
- Add flour and vanilla: Gradually blend in 2 cups plus 1 tablespoon of all-purpose flour until fully incorporated. If using, add 1 teaspoon vanilla extract and mix well.
- Check dough consistency: Pinch off a small amount of dough and press it with your fingers. It should come together smoothly, feel soft and buttery. If crumbly, knead it a bit more to achieve the right texture.
- Form cookie balls: Using a cookie scoop, portion out 1-inch balls of dough. Roll each ball gently in your palms until soft and smooth.
- Coat with sugar: Roll each dough ball lightly in the remaining 3 tablespoons of granulated sugar and place them onto the prepared baking sheets, spacing them 2 inches apart.
- Flatten cookies: Using the bottom of a measuring cup or glass, press down each ball to flatten it to approximately 3/16 inch thickness. If desired, sprinkle nonpareils on top and press gently so they adhere.
-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 14-16 minutes or until edges and bottom are just slightly golden.
- Cool and serve: Remove the cookies from the oven and let them rest on the baking sheets for 10-15 minutes before transferring to a cooling rack to cool completely. Enjoy your delicious sugar cookies!
Notes
- Butter must be at room temperature for proper mixing and texture.
- Do not skip letting the cookies rest on the baking sheet after baking; this helps them set and prevents breaking.
- Optional vanilla adds flavor but can be omitted for a more plain cookie.
- Sprinkles or nonpareils add a fun decorative touch but are not necessary.
- If dough is crumbly, continue kneading gently until it holds together well.
